集成 iOS SDK 前的准备工作

在您阅读此文档之前,您需要有iOS开发基础,HTTP协议等经验。

注册露脸云开发者账号并创建后台应用

详细操作步骤见开发者注册及管理后台

制作并上传推送证书

如果需要离线推送功能,需要制作并上传推送证书。

制作推送证书

第 1 步:打开苹果开发者网站

第 2 步:从 Member Center 进入 Certificates, Identifiers & Profiles

第 3 步:选择要制作的推送证书

  • 对于开发环境(sandbox)的推送证书,请选择 Apple Push Notification service SSL (Sandbox)
  • 对于生产环境(production)的推送证书,请选择 Apple Push Notification service SSL (Production)

第 4 步:选择对应的 APP ID

第 5 步:创建 Certificate Request :根据 Certificate Assistant 的提示,创建 Certificate Request。

第 6 步:上传上一步中创建的 Certificate Request 文件。

第 7 步:下载证书,并导入系统:上传完毕后,推送证书就被正确生成了,之后我们下载下来这个证书,并双击导入系统。

上传推送证书

第 1 步:打开 Application –> Utilities –> Keychain Access → Certificates 应用,我们会看到有刚刚我们制作好的推送证书。

导出并保存为 P12 格式并设置密码。(本步导出证书使用的电脑务必与“第 5 步:创建 Certificate Request”时使用的是一台电脑。)

第 2 步:登录露脸云管理后台

第 3 步:输入了正确的账号后,选择对应的 APP。

第 4 步:证书分为企业版和市场版,企业版为开发环境,市场版为正式环境。

(创建的是 Apple Push Notification service SSL Sandbox 请选择开发环境;Apple Push Notification service SSL Production 请选择生产环境。)

上传证书,并填写证书密码和App的bundle identifier。

注意:请正确选择是生产环境还是测试环境的证书。